quote:
Originally posted by Cupra Steve
quote:
Originally posted by Robin
I'd get pally with G-Werks now, so that you get a discount on the G-lader when it goes grindy.


Whats all that about mate?


G-lader (the supercharger bit) goes grindy (when the bearings wear) and Gwerks (a specialist) are THE place to go to spend your wads of cash.
